IFD Members complete B.O.S.A.R. Class
 
By Captain Jeff Serenati
August 6, 2024
 

Over the last week, eight IFD officers completed the Boat Operators Search and Rescue course (BOSAR) hosted by the U.S. Coast Guard, Rochester station.

This week long course consisted of both class room and hands on training. The course included things like, familiarization of all instruments and tools on board and to become proficient in proper search, rescue and recovery techniques for a person in the water. All of which will aid us with the basic knowledge when working with our neighbors on the water for an emergency. The course also covered proper towing techniques for disabled vessels.

With Marine 1776 now in service and protecting Irondequoit Bay and surrounding areas, this course was exceptional training! The goal is to get as many of our Firefighters to complete this course over the next few years.
